Output 53a286605f8008ea6d24a5b6b61d82aae07fef9b1267b671b07b68c43cfc3db9:2

value
839503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ff356dc017ab057a001db3f0e40706abdefb0ce OP_EQUALVERIFY OP_CHECKSIG
address
1E898wf3Dvk2TfWNE47fAUVd1UifHqi6Up
transaction
53a286605f8008ea6d24a5b6b61d82aae07fef9b1267b671b07b68c43cfc3db9
spent
true